    About Lazard

    Lazard carries a distinguished air, a name that feels both ancient and remarkably fresh. With its Hebrew roots signifying "God has helped," it speaks to a quiet strength and a sense of divine favor. This is a choice for parents who appreciate a name with profound meaning and a unique sound, steering clear of common trends but without being overly elaborate. While its biblical association with Lazarus might be its most immediate connection, Lazard stands apart, offering a more streamlined and contemporary feel than its longer counterparts.
